General Description
The MAX6654 is a precise digital thermometer that
reports the temperature of both a remote P-N junction
and its own die. The remote junction can be a diode-con-
nected transistor—typically a low-cost, easily mounted
2N3904 NPN type or 2N3906 PNP type—that replaces
conventional thermistors or thermocouples. Remote
accuracy is ±1°C for multiple transistor manufacturers,
with no calibration needed. The remote junction can also
be a common-collector PNP, such as a substrate PNP of
a microprocessor (µP).
The 2-wire serial interface accepts standard System
Management Bus (SMBus), Write Byte, Read Byte, Send
Byte, and Receive Byte commands to program the alarm
thresholds and to read temperature data. Measurements
can be done automatically and autonomously, with the
conversion rate programmed by the user, or programmed
to operate in a single-shot mode. The adjustable conver-
sion rate allows the user to optimize supply current and
temperature update rate to match system needs. When
the conversion rate is faster than 1Hz, the conversion
results are available as a 7-bit-plus-sign byte with a 1°C
LSB. When the conversion rate is 1Hz or slower, the
MAX6654 enters the extended mode. In this mode, 3
additional bits of temperature data are available in the
extended resolution register, providing 10-bit-plus-sign
resolution with a 0.125°C LSB. Single-shot conversions
also have 0.125°C per LSB resolution when the conver-
sion rate is 1Hz or slower.
A parasitic resistance cancellation (PRC) mode can also
be invoked for conversion rates of 1Hz or slower by set-
ting bit 4 of the configuration register to 1. In PRC mode,
the effect of series resistance on the leads of the external
diode is canceled. The 11-bit conversion in PRC mode is
performed in <500ms and is disabled for conversion
rates faster than 1Hz. The one-shot conversion is also 11
bits in <500ms.
The MAX6654 default low-temperature measurement
limit is 0°C. This can be extended to -64°C by setting bit
5 of the configuration register to 1.
The MAX6654 is available in a small, 16-pin QSOP sur-
face-mount package.

Features
o High Accuracy ±1°C (max) from +70°C to +100°C
(Remote)
o 11-Bit, 0.125°C Resolution
o Dual Channel: Measures Remote and Local
Temperature
o No Calibration Required
o Programmable Under/Overtemperature Alarms
o I2C™-Compatible/SMBus Interface
o +3V to +5.5V Supply Range
